Living with a Servant Heart: Joe McDonald on Selfless Service in Recovery

We've got to live with a servant heart. We've got to walk in the way. Patience, kindness, tolerance, love- that's the way in which we walk.

What if the key to a fulfilling recovery lies in serving others? In this episode of 'Position of Neutrality', Joe McDonald explores the transformative power of living with a servant heart. Drawing from the teachings of Alcoholics Anonymous, Joe discusses how helping fellow alcoholics can be a cornerstone of recovery. The twelfth step, which emphasizes selfless service, is highlighted as a crucial element in maintaining sobriety and achieving personal growth.

Joe shares his own experiences and those of others, illustrating how patience, kindness, tolerance, and love can make a significant impact on both the giver and the receiver. This episode offers valuable insights into how adopting a servant heart can lead to a more meaningful and sober life. Tune in to hear stories that inspire and guide you on your journey to recovery.
